Selecting a solar display stand requires balancing light sensitivity and load capacity. For indoor environments with low light, prioritize stands equipped with high-efficiency monocrystalline silicon solar panels that can operate under as little as 200-300 LUX. For heavy items like jewelry or watches, ensure the motor has a load-bearing capacity of at least 300g-500g to prevent stalling. Additionally, look for dual-power models (Solar + AA Battery) to ensure continuous rotation in dark areas or during nighttime exhibitions.
Buyers should verify that the product uses high-quality ABS plastic for the housing to ensure UV resistance and prevent yellowing. The rotation speed should be stable, typically between 3 to 5 revolutions per minute (RPM). In terms of compliance, ensure the product carries CE and RoHS certifications, which are essential for entering European markets and guarantee that no hazardous substances are used in the electronic components. For high-end displays, check if the stand features integrated LED lights and whether they are powered independently to avoid draining the solar motor's energy.
Request a life-cycle test report from the supplier; a professional-grade motor should sustain over 10,000 hours of continuous rotation. Evaluate the noise level, which should be below 30dB to avoid distracting customers in quiet retail settings. The primary risk is transit damage due to the fragile nature of the solar panels and internal gears. To mitigate this, insist on drop-test compliant packaging (ISTA 1A or 2A) and use reinforced inner boxes. Another risk is battery compliance; if the stands include batteries, they must be shipped as Dangerous Goods (DG) with proper MSDS and UN38.3 reports. To simplify logistics, consider purchasing units without batteries and sourcing them locally.
When negotiating, focus on the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) rather than just the unit price. Ask for tiered pricing (e.g., 500, 2000, and 5000 units) and request OEM customization such as logo printing or custom base colors, which can be included for free at higher volumes. Since these items are lightweight but relatively high-volume, Sea Freight (LCL) is the most cost-effective for bulk orders. However, for trial orders or high-value samples, International Express (DHL/FedEx) is preferred for speed. Ensure the supplier provides a Certificate of Origin to help you benefit from preferential tariff rates under specific trade agreements between your country and China.
